MCP 課程文件
第三單元總結:CodeCraft Studios 的轉型
加入 Hugging Face 社群
並獲得增強的文件體驗
開始使用
第三單元總結:CodeCraft Studios 的轉型
任務完成!
恭喜!您已成功將 CodeCraft Studios 從一個混亂的初創公司轉變為一臺運轉良好的開發機器。讓我們看看您取得了多大進步。
您的自動化系統之前:
- ❌ PRs 的描述像是“東西”和“修復”
- ❌ 關鍵 bug 未經檢測就釋出到生產環境
- ❌ 團隊各自為政,重複勞動
- ❌ 週末為已修復的問題進行除錯
您的自動化系統之後:
- ✅ 清晰、有幫助的 PR 描述,節省了審閱者的時間
- ✅ 即時 CI/CD 監控,立即捕獲故障
- ✅ 智慧團隊通知,讓每個人都瞭解情況
- ✅ 開發人員專注於構建功能,而不是解決流程問題
CodeCraft Studios 團隊現在擁有一個完整的自動化系統,它展示了將 MCP 的靈活性與 Claude 的智慧相結合所能實現的潛力。
您如何解決每個挑戰
您的三模組旅程解決了每個開發團隊都面臨的實際問題
模組 1:解決了 PR 混亂問題
“幫助開發人員編寫更好的拉取請求,同時不拖慢他們的速度”
- 具有智慧檔案分析功能的 **PR 代理**
- **MCP 核心概念**:工具、資料收集和 Claude 整合
- **設計理念**:提供原始資料,讓 Claude 做出智慧決策
- **結果**:清晰的 PR 描述,幫助審閱者理解更改
模組 2:捕獲了靜默故障
“絕不讓任何關鍵 bug 悄無聲息地溜走”
- 用於捕獲 GitHub Actions 事件的 **Webhook 伺服器**
- 用於標準化工作流指導的 **MCP 提示**
- 使用簡單 JSON 檔案的**事件儲存系統**
- **結果**:即時 CI/CD 監控,防止生產問題
模組 3:彌合了溝通鴻溝
“讓整個團隊瞭解正在發生的事情”
- 用於團隊通知的 **Slack 整合**
- 使用 Claude 智慧的**訊息格式化**
- **工具 + 提示組合**實現強大的自動化
- **結果**:智慧通知消除了資訊孤島
您學到的關鍵 MCP 概念
MCP 原語
- **工具**:用於資料訪問和外部 API 呼叫
- **提示**:用於一致的工作流指導和格式化
- **整合模式**:工具和提示如何協同工作
架構模式
- **職責分離**:MCP 伺服器與 Webhook 伺服器
- **基於檔案的事件儲存**:簡單、可靠、可測試
- **Claude 作為智慧層**:根據原始資料做出決策
開發最佳實踐
- **錯誤處理**:即使失敗也返回結構化 JSON
- **安全性**:用於敏感憑據的環境變數
- **測試**:驗證指令碼和手動測試工作流
實際應用
您學到的模式可以應用於許多自動化場景
**超越 CI/CD**:工具 + 提示模式適用於客戶支援自動化、內容稽核、資料分析工作流以及任何需要智慧處理外部資料的場景。
第三單元常見模式
- **資料收集** → 收集資訊的工具
- **智慧分析** → Claude 處理資料
- **格式化輸出** → 提示指導一致的呈現
- **外部整合** → 工具與 API 和服務互動
下一步
即時行動
- **試驗**您的工作流自動化 - 嘗試不同的 GitHub 事件
- **擴充套件**系統以整合更多服務(Discord、電子郵件等)
- **分享**您的 MCP 伺服器給團隊成員,用於實際專案
高階探索
- **擴大規模**:處理多個儲存庫或團隊
- **新增永續性**:使用資料庫處理更大的事件量
- **建立儀表板**:為您的自動化構建 Web 介面
- **探索其他 MCP 客戶端**:除了 Claude Code 和 Claude Desktop
社群參與
- **貢獻**您自己的伺服器到 MCP 生態系統
- **分享**您發現的模式給社群
- **基於**現有的 MCP 伺服器進行構建和擴充套件其功能
主要收穫
**MCP 理念**:最有效的 MCP 伺服器不試圖變得智慧——它們為 Claude 提供豐富、結構化的資料,讓 Claude 的智慧來完成繁重的工作。這使您的程式碼更簡單、更靈活。
技術見解
- **簡單即強大**:JSON 檔案儲存可以處理許多用例
- **Claude 作為協調者**:讓 Claude 協調您的工具
- **提示確保一致性**:使用提示確保可靠的輸出格式
開發見解
- **從小處著手**:一次構建一個工具,徹底測試
- **以工作流思維**:設計能夠協同工作的工具
- **為人規劃**:您的自動化應該幫助團隊,而不是取代他們
持續學習資源
MCP 文件
社群資源
CodeCraft Studios 成功故事
三週前,CodeCraft Studios 還在與以下問題作鬥爭:
- 不清晰的拉取請求導致審查延遲
- 關鍵 bug 溜入生產環境
- 團隊各自為政,重複勞動
今天,他們擁有一個智慧自動化系統,能夠:
- **幫助開發人員**自動編寫清晰、有用的 PR 描述
- **監控 CI/CD 流水線**並立即向團隊發出問題警報
- 透過智慧、情境化的團隊通知,**讓每個人都瞭解情況**
您不僅構建了一個 MCP 伺服器,還建立了一個改變開發團隊協作方式的解決方案。
您的 MCP 之旅仍在繼續
您在 CodeCraft Studios 學到的模式可以解決無數其他自動化挑戰。無論您是構建客戶服務工具、資料分析管道,還是任何需要智慧處理的系統,您現在都擁有使用 MCP 建立強大、適應性解決方案的基礎。
智慧自動化的未來掌握在您手中。接下來您會構建什麼?🚀
< > 在 GitHub 上更新